
The central government of India started a new education policy. This can be approved by Union Cabinet on the date of 29 July 2020. The needs of this century and the aspiration of the future generations. This developed policy applicable from kindergarten and Anganwadi to higher and higher education. This new 5 + 3 + 4 policy instead of the current 10 + 2 diagram of school education
Importing education up to class V in mother tongue or regional language, imparting vocational education at school level only. Establishment of a new National Assessment Institute, ‘Parakh’. Under the new policy, 100 universities from around the world will be admitted to India and exchanged with them.
The decision of NEP school students taken exams only for 3rd, 5th and, 8th std. Assessment in other years will be a “regular and formative” style that will be more “Competency-based.
The board exams will be continued to held for classes 10th and 12th. But these will be designed with “holistic development”. Ministries of HRD, Women and Child Development (WCD), Health and Family Welfare (HFW), and also tribal affairs will jointly accomplish the ECCE’s implementation.
